我用css+html做了一个菜单,当鼠标移上去的时候菜单出来,移开菜单消失。
但现在要添加功能:"当用Tab聚焦到主菜单上按下enter键时子菜单显示出来,此时按tab键可以选择子菜单项,按下ESC子菜单消失",该怎样改?可以用css或者结合javascript,只要能实现即可,现在非常急,请大家帮忙。
<html>
<head>
<meta http-equiv="content-type" content="text/html; charset=utf-8">
<title>prod menus</title>
<style>
ul.hMenu li:hover a { color:red;}
ul.hMenu li div table{ background-color:yellow;}
ul.hMenu {
margin: 0;
padding: 0;
z-index: 1;
}
ul.hMenu li {
margin: 0;
padding: 0;
list-style: none;
float: left;
width:140px;
}
ul.hMenu li a {
display: block;
text-align: left;
text-decoration: none
}
ul.hMenu li div {
position: absolute;
display: none;
}
ul.hMenu div a {background: yellow;